Orient Finans Bank has opened correspondent accounts in Landesbank Baden-Wuerttemberg (Stuttgart, Germany)

Relations with international financial institutions are of particular importance for expanding the range of services for the bank's clients on foreign economic transactions. So on November 20, 2018, the bank established correspondent relations with one of the largest banks in Germany, Landesbank Baden - Wuerttemberg, located in Stuttgart. Now the bank's clients can make transactions on this correspondent account in EUROS. Landesbank Baden - Wuerttemberg is the largest state-owned lender in Germany. The bank's head office is located in Stuttgart. LBBW includes the retail banks Baden-Württembergische Bank (BW-Bank), Rheinland-Pfalz Bank and Sachsen Bank. The bank has 200 branches and service points in Germany and another 24 in other countries. LBBW also has a very wide correspondent network, including 2,800 banks worldwide. It is the central bank among the savings banks in Baden-Württemberg, Rhineland Palatinate and Saxony. BW-Bank performs the functions of a savings bank on the territory of the administrative center of Stuttgart.
